php后台怎么写代码
-
以下是一个示例的PHP后台代码,可以根据标题生成答案:
“`php
0) {
$row = mysqli_fetch_assoc($result);
$answer = $row[‘answer’];
}mysqli_close($connection);
return $answer;
}function filterAnswer($answer) {
// 过滤答案中的无关词汇或标点符号的代码
// 这里只是一个示例,实际中需根据具体需求进行编写// 假设要过滤的无关词汇或标点符号为 [“首先”, “其次”, “然后”]
$filteredAnswer = str_replace([“首先”, “其次”, “然后”], “”, $answer);
return $filteredAnswer;
}// 传入标题调用生成答案的函数
$title = “你的标题”;
$answer = generateAnswer($title);echo “生成的答案:” . $answer;
?>
“`请注意,这只是一个基础示例,实际应用中可能需要根据具体需求进行修改和完善。例如,可以根据实际情况来决定数据库的连接方式和查询语句,以及答案过滤的规则等。
2年前 -
在编写PHP后台代码时,可以遵循以下几点:
1. 设计良好的数据库结构:首先,需要设计一个合理的数据库结构来存储和管理后台所需的数据。考虑到数据的完整性和一致性,可以使用范式化的数据库设计原则来规范数据表的结构,并设置适当的索引和关联关系。
2. 安全性考虑:在编写PHP后台代码时,安全性是非常重要的。应该注意输入验证和过滤,防止SQL注入和跨站脚本攻击。可以使用PHP内置的过滤函数或正则表达式进行数据验证和过滤,同时也要注意使用预处理语句或ORM(Object-Relational Mapping)框架来防止SQL注入。
3. 模块化编程:将后台代码按照功能模块进行组织和拆分,以提高代码的可维护性和复用性。可以将不同的功能分别封装成独立的函数或类,并根据需要进行调用。这样可以使代码结构清晰,易于扩展和修改。
4. 错误处理与日志记录:在编写后台代码时,应考虑到可能出现的错误情况,并做好错误处理。可以使用try-catch语句捕获异常并进行相应的处理,例如输出错误信息、记录错误日志等。这样有助于快速定位和解决潜在的问题。
5. 性能优化:为了提高后台的运行效率,可以采取一些性能优化策略。例如,合理使用缓存机制,减少对数据库的频繁访问;优化SQL查询语句,尽量减少不必要的查询和循环;使用面向对象的设计模式,提高代码的可读性和可维护性等。
总结起来,编写PHP后台代码需要注意数据库设计、安全性、模块化编程、错误处理与日志记录以及性能优化等方面。这样可以使后台代码更加健壮、安全、高效,并且易于维护和扩展。
2年前 -
编写PHP后台代码需要注意以下几个方面:
1. 确定需求:在开始编写代码之前,首先要明确自己要实现的功能和需求。这可以通过与客户或团队成员进行讨论来获取。
2. 设计数据库:在编写后台代码之前,需要先设计数据库,包括确定数据表结构、字段和关系等。可以使用MySQL或其他关系型数据库进行设计。
3. 搭建开发环境:需要搭建PHP的开发环境,包括安装PHP解释器、Apache/Nginx服务器和MySQL数据库,并配置好相关的环境变量。
4. 编写代码:根据需求和数据库设计,开始编写后台代码。可以使用面向对象编程(OOP)或过程化编程风格,根据自己的开发经验选择合适的方式。
5. 安全性考虑:在编写代码时要考虑安全性,防止SQL注入、XSS攻击等安全问题。可以使用预处理语句和过滤器等技术来加强安全性。
6. 添加验证和过滤:在接收用户输入之前,必须添加验证和过滤机制,以确保用户输入的数据是合法的。可以使用正则表达式、过滤器等技术来实现。
7. 错误处理:编写代码时要考虑错误处理机制,包括检测和处理程序中出现的错误。可以使用try-catch块来捕获异常,并进行适当的处理。
8. 维护代码:在编写代码的过程中,可以使用注释、文档和版本控制工具来增加代码的可读性和可维护性。还可以使用调试工具来调试代码并解决问题。
总结:编写PHP后台代码需要根据需求设计数据库,搭建开发环境,编写代码并考虑安全性和错误处理等问题。通过合理的设计和良好的编码习惯,可以编写出高质量的PHP后台代码。
2年前